The UK Innovator Founder Visa Landscape: What Endorsement Bodies Look For
The UK Innovator Founder Visa replaced older visa schemes to attract genuine, high-growth entrepreneurs. But here is the catch: you cannot simply show up with a generic business proposal. You need an endorsement letter from an authorised UK Endorsement Body before you can even lodge your immigration application.
Endorsement bodies evaluate your pitch against three strict legal criteria:
- Innovation: Is your business model genuinely original? Does it solve an existing market problem in a novel way, or bring an inventive twist to the UK market?
- Viability: Do you have the skills, experience, and market insights needed to execute it? Is your financial strategy realistic?
- Scalability: Can your enterprise grow rapidly, create high-skilled UK jobs, and scale into national or international markets?
Falling short on even one of these criteria means an instant rejection. Structuring an Endorsement-Ready Business Plan Step-by-Step
Your business plan is the centerpiece of your visa application. Endorsement reviewers spend only a short time looking over each dossier, so your arguments must be direct, clear, and backed by solid data.
1. The Executive Summary and Value Proposition
Start with a razor-sharp pitch. Explain precisely what problem your business solves, who your target customer is, and why existing market alternatives are insufficient. Avoid industry buzzwords; use direct language to describe your competitive edge.
2. Proving Genuine Innovation
Highlight your proprietary technology, unique processes, or exclusive intellectual property. If you are launching a software startup, explain your system architecture and user flows. Endorsing bodies want clear proof that your venture cannot be easily copied by an established competitor overnight.
3. Market Research and Competitor Analysis
Show a granular understanding of the UK market landscape. Who are your top five competitors? What are their weaknesses, and how will you capture market share? Rely on verified industry statistics rather than broad assumptions.
4. Realistic Financial Projections
Your three-year or five-year financial model must be logical. Include realistic revenue models, pricing strategies, staff hiring roadmaps, and operational overheads. Overly optimistic figures without supporting data trigger red flags immediately.

Identifying Strategic Gaps Before the Home Office Finds Them
One of the biggest mistakes global founders make is submitting their paperwork without conducting a thorough gap analysis. A single missing document, an unverified financial assumption, or an incomplete CV highlight can derail your entire application.
An effective pre-submission review checks three main areas:
- Founder Suitability: Does your personal background match the role you claim in the business? You must prove you have the technical authority or commercial track record to lead the venture successfully.
- Regulatory Compliance: Does your business sector require specific UK regulatory approvals or data protection measures, such as GDPR compliance or financial authorizations?
- Job Creation Roadmap: Does your growth plan clearly demonstrate how you will create settled worker jobs in the UK over the three-year visa term?
